Are you ready to dive into the world of Disney+ but don’t have a smart TV? Fear not, because with a few simple steps, you can bring Disney+ to your old TV and enjoy all the magic it has to offer.

Step 1: Check if your TV has an HDMI port. This is crucial as it will allow you to connect a streaming device to your TV. If your TV doesn’t have an HDMI port, unfortunately, you won’t be able to use this method.

Step 2: Purchase a streaming device such as a Roku, Amazon Fire Stick, or Chromecast. These devices are affordable and easy to use. Simply plug the device into your TV’s HDMI port and connect it to your home Wi-Fi network.

  • Tip: Make sure to check if the streaming device you choose is compatible with Disney+ before purchasing.

Step 3: Download the Disney+ app on your streaming device and log in with your account information. Once logged in, you can start browsing and watching all your favorite Disney movies and TV shows.

  • Tip: If you have a smart phone or tablet, you can also download the Disney+ app and use it to cast content to your TV using your streaming device.

4. “Step-by-Step: Watching Disney Plus on Your Vintage Television”

4.

Are you a fan of vintage TVs but still want to enjoy the latest Disney+ content? Don’t worry, it’s possible! Follow these simple steps to watch Disney+ on your vintage television:

  • Step 1: Check if your vintage TV has an HDMI port. If it does, you’re in luck! If not, you’ll need to purchase an HDMI to RCA converter.
  • Step 2: Connect your HDMI cable to the HDMI port on your TV or converter.
  • Step 3: Connect the other end of the HDMI cable to your streaming device, such as a Roku or Amazon Fire Stick.
  • Step 4: Turn on your vintage TV and select the input source that corresponds to the HDMI port you connected your streaming device to.
  • Step 5: Log in to your Disney+ account and start streaming your favorite shows and movies!

In conclusion, if you have an old TV and want to watch Disney Plus, there are several options available. You can use a streaming device, such as a Roku or Amazon Fire TV, that supports HDMI or composite video output and connect it to your TV. Alternatively, you can use a smart DVD player or game console that has Disney Plus app built-in. Another option is to use a VGA to RCA converter or an HDMI to RCA converter to convert the digital signal to analog and connect it to your TV’s composite or component input. However, keep in mind that the quality of the picture and sound may not be as good as with a newer TV or a high-definition display.
